Salah’s Absence from Champions League Squad

Liverpool have made a significant selection decision ahead of their Champions League fixture against Inter, opting to leave Mohamed Salah out of their travelling party. The match is set to take place at San Siro on Tuesday, with the Premier League title holders missing their top goalscorer from the previous eight seasons. Salah’s exclusion follows a period of tension that has seen the Egyptian international take issue with the club in a very public manner.

Circumstances Leading to Salah’s Omission

Recently, Salah found himself on the bench for three consecutive matches. He featured as a substitute in Liverpool’s home draw against Sunderland but was unused during away fixtures against West Ham and Leeds. The aftermath of the dramatic 3-3 draw at Elland Road proved pivotal, with Salah expressing frustrations publicly—claiming he had been made a scapegoat for the team’s collective challenges and admitting to a lack of rapport with head coach Arne Slot.

Salah’s remarks have attracted widespread criticism, with many commentators suggesting that the 33-year-old’s sense of entitlement, fuelled by his previous accomplishments, was inappropriate. The decision from Liverpool’s camp underscores a clear message: all players, irrespective of their accolades, must justify selection through merit.

Club Decision-Makers and Official Response

According to Fabrice Hawkins, the decision to omit Salah from the squad travelling to Italy was executed jointly by the board and Arne Slot. This approach demonstrates a united front from Liverpool’s hierarchy in response to recent events and signals firm expectations for squad discipline and cooperation.
